What Clinic Pharmacy covers

A pharmacy in a clinic, emergency room or hospital (outpatient) that dispenses medications to patients for self-administration under the supervision of a pharmacist. NUCC Health Care Provider Taxonomy, code 3336C0002X

An NPI-2 identifies an organization — a clinic, hospital, group practice, laboratory, or supplier. Individual clinicians working there hold their own NPI-1 numbers separately, so a bill may reference both.

How the check works, step by step

Every NPI carries a Luhn check digit — the same scheme used on credit cards. CMS prefixes the number with 80840 before computing it, which marks it as a US health identifier.

Digit 8 0 8 4 0 1 6 8 9 8 5 7 1 5
Doubled? ×2 ×2 ×2 ×2 ×2 ×2 ×2
Value 8 0 8 8 0 2 6 7 9 7 5 5 1 1

Sum = 67 · next multiple of 10 = 70 · check digit = 3 · actual last digit = 3

A valid check digit only means the number is well-formed. It does not mean the provider is licensed, active, or in good standing — those are separate questions answered by the sections above.
